mother's day Banana Pudding Dream Bars

Delight Mom with Irresistible Mother's Day Banana Pudding Dream Bars

These homemade Mother's Day Banana Pudding Dream Bars blend nostalgia and ease, perfect for celebrating mom with a no-bake dessert.
Prep Time 30 minutes
Chilling Time 2 hours
Total Time 2 hours 30 minutes
Servings: 16 slices
Course: Desserts
Cuisine: American
Calories: 250

Ingredients
  

For the Crust
  • 20 pieces Golden Oreos Can substitute with regular Oreos
  • 5 tablespoons Unsalted Butter Can substitute with salted butter
For the Filling
  • 3 pieces Bananas Use ripe bananas for best flavor
  • 8 ounces Cream Cheese Should be at room temperature
  • 1 cup Confectioners’ Sugar Can replace with granulated sugar
  • 1 teaspoon Pure Vanilla Extract Use real vanilla for best results
  • 1 cup Cool Whip Can swap for homemade stabilized whipped cream
For the Pudding Layer
  • 1 package Instant Banana Pudding Mix with only 1½ cups of milk
  • 1.5 cups Milk Choose whole or low-fat milk

Equipment

  • Blender
  • Mixing Bowl
  • Spatula
  • 8×8-inch baking dish

Method
 

Preparation Steps
  1. Crush 20 Golden Oreos in a blender until fine crumbs. Combine with melted unsalted butter and press into a greased 8x8-inch dish. Freeze for 30 minutes.
  2. Whisk instant banana pudding mix with 1½ cups of milk for 2 minutes until thickened. Set aside.
  3. Mash 1 ripe banana, add cream cheese, confectioners’ sugar, and vanilla extract. Beat until creamy, then fold in 1 cup of Cool Whip.
  4. Layer sliced bananas on the chilled crust, spread cream cheese mixture over the bananas, and pour thickened pudding on top.
  5. Spread remaining Cool Whip over pudding layer and sprinkle with crushed Oreos. Cover and refrigerate for at least 2 hours.
  6. Cut into squares while still cold and serve with optional banana slices or whipped cream.

Notes

Use only 1½ cups of milk for pudding, chill for at least 2 hours for best results, and sliced warm knives for precision cuts.
